Output 656e6cb22085e41eaf4f9c7b5fc23c823c41982513a8c74ef92f7e5ccbc9f0f3:14

value
160626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23f7ae8c871e985cae83820fbe3089dd4d74b591 OP_EQUAL
address
34yCHVZLkjpkGUJDv2uVs2a3Fyj9WPrjsM
transaction
656e6cb22085e41eaf4f9c7b5fc23c823c41982513a8c74ef92f7e5ccbc9f0f3
spent
true